Shortlist for Family Friendly Awards 2023 Announced

  • Share /
  • Twitter
  • LinkedIn
By Kids in Museums / Posted on Wednesday 28th June 2023

Kids in Museums has revealed the shortlist of its Family Friendly Museum Award 2023 – including two museums in the West Midlands.

The shortlist for the Family Friendly Museum Award 2023 is:

Best Large Museum

  • Horniman Museum and Gardens, London
  • Museum of Liverpool
  • National Maritime Museum, London

Best Medium Museum

  • The Beaney House of Art & Knowledge, Canterbury
  • Compton Verney, Warwickshire
  • Great North Museum: Hancock, Newcastle upon Tyne
  • The MAC, Belfast

Best Small Museum

  • Dylan Thomas Centre, Swansea
  • National Civil War Centre, Newark
  • Royal Cornwall Museum, Truro
  • Valence House Museum, Dagenham
  • Wolverhampton Art Gallery

Best Accessible Museum

  • Cannon Hall Museum, Park and Gardens, Barnsley
  • Craven Museum | Skipton Town Hall
  • Maidstone Museum

Over the summer holidays, undercover family judges will visit the shortlisted museums and rate them on how well they meet the Kids in Museums Manifesto, a set of guidelines on what makes a great museum visit for all ages. Their experiences will decide a winner for each museum category and an overall winner of the Family Friendly Museum Award 2023 to be announced at an awards ceremony in London in October.

This year, a new award category also recognises innovative and thoughtful projects engaging young people on the topic of the climate emergency and sustainability. The category was open to museum applications only. The museums will present their work over the summer to an expert panel to decide the winner.

Best Youth Project – Climate

  • Falmouth Art Gallery – Splanna
  • London Transport Museum – Green Skills Hackathon
  • Tullie, Carlisle – Once Upon a Planet

This year Kids in Museums celebrates its 20th anniversary. The charity is inviting heritage organisations to take part in a social media moment on 12 July using the hashtag #KidsInMuseums to celebrate what museums provide for children, young people and families ahead of the summer holidays.
